1. The Myth of Multiplication: Does Plucking Cause More White Hairs? 🤔
Ever heard the old wives’ tale that plucking one white hair will make three more grow back? Spoiler alert: It’s a myth. Each hair follicle is independent, so plucking one won’t magically spawn others. But there’s a catch: over-plucking can damage your follicles, leading to thinner hair or even bald spots. 🙅♂️🚫
Tip: If you must pluck, do it sparingly and gently. Use tweezers to ensure you get the hair from the root without causing trauma.
2. The Science Behind White Hairs: Why Do They Appear? 🔬
White hairs are a natural part of aging, thanks to a decrease in melanin production. Stress, genetics, and certain medical conditions can also play a role. While you can’t stop the aging process, you can manage the appearance of white hairs.
Fun fact: On average, a person has about 100,000 hair follicles on their scalp. That’s a lot of potential for silver strands! 🧐
3. Alternatives to Plucking: What Are Your Options? 🌈
If plucking isn’t your cup of tea, there are plenty of other options to consider:
- Dyeing: Temporary or permanent hair dyes can cover white hairs effectively. Just be mindful of the chemicals and choose a shade that complements your natural color. 🎨
- Hair Highlights: Adding highlights can blend white hairs seamlessly, giving you a more natural look. Plus, it’s a great way to refresh your hairstyle. ✂️🌟
- Bleaching: If you’re going for a bold look, bleaching your hair can create a uniform color, making white hairs less noticeable. 🌞
- Embrace the Gray: Many people are embracing their natural gray or white hair as a sign of wisdom and maturity. Why not join the #GrayPride movement? 🦾💪
4. Scalp Health: The Hidden Cost of Plucking 🌱
Plucking white hairs can irritate your scalp, leading to redness, inflammation, and even infections. Over time, this can weaken your hair follicles, making your hair more prone to breakage.
Pro tip: If you notice any signs of irritation, give your scalp a break and try a gentle scalp massage to promote blood circulation and hair health. 🧖♀️🍃
